The Moon may be much smaller than heavy-hitter planets such as Jupiter or Saturn, but in astrology it stands as one of the most influential forces in a birth chart. As the fastest-moving celestial body in our charts, the Moon governs our emotional life, revealing how we instinctively react to and process what we experience.

Each month the Moon transits every sign as it travels through the lunar cycle, spending roughly two to two-and-a-half days in each sign. During the Moon’s passage through a sign we can access that sign’s emotional undercurrents and use these energies to steer our inner life and daily choices.

The Meaning of the Moon in Cancer

Even if your natal Moon isn’t in Cancer, everyone experiences the Moon in Cancer once a month. The Moon is the natural ruler of Cancer, so this pairing feels comfortable and expressive: the Moon can move through this cardinal water sign without restraint. When the Moon is in Cancer, emotional awareness and intuition come to the forefront.

This transit is an ideal time to check in with your feelings and to honor your inner voice rather than trying to suppress it. Emotional expression matters now — acknowledge what’s stirring inside you and let your intuition guide choices.

You may also feel pulled toward your roots and family. That could mean an in-person visit, a heartfelt phone call, or simply seeking out someone who can offer nurturing support. Building or reinforcing close, supportive connections is easier and more rewarding during this period.

Because Cancer is the zodiac’s most domestic sign, practical home matters also receive positive attention: tending the household, organizing, redecorating, or hosting friends and family can feel especially satisfying. Caring for your immediate surroundings helps you feel emotionally balanced.

New Moon in Cancer

A New Moon in Cancer invites you to create stronger foundations and a more nurturing environment. Cancer corresponds to the 4th House, which represents home, family, and the base of the chart. A Cancer New Moon focuses attention on your sense of security, where you come from, and what you’re building for emotional stability.

This lunation is ideal for strengthening family bonds, forging supportive networks, and honoring your origins. Family narratives and ancestral influences may carry greater weight, or relationships with relatives may shift into clearer focus.

The Cancer New Moon also encourages you to practice nurturing behavior—both toward others and yourself. Offering a listening ear, creating a comforting space, or extending emotional support are all aligned with this energy.

On a practical level, it’s a good moment to begin home projects: renovations, redecorating, or even house hunting. Laying down a secure foundation takes time, and the Cancer New Moon helps you start that process with intention.

Full Moon in Cancer

A Full Moon in Cancer highlights domestic life and emotional fulfillment. This is a time to celebrate home and family—whether that means marking a milestone, completing a meaningful project at home, or making a large change such as a move. Gatherings and reunions often feel warm and significant under this lunation.

Cancer’s maternal energy lends itself to caring interactions: spending time with nurturing figures or offering comfort to someone who needs it can be especially potent now. Emotional honesty and tenderness are encouraged.

Because Cancer is deeply feeling, a Full Moon here can bring release—sometimes in the form of a cleansing cry or the letting go of long-held worries. Allowing emotions to flow naturally can be healing and liberating.

Finally, the Full Moon in Cancer is an opportune moment to reflect on and appreciate the home you have created. Acknowledge your blessings and the sense of safety you’ve cultivated.

Natal Cancer Moon

A natal Moon in Cancer is one of the most sensitive placements in astrology. People with this placement are guided by feelings and tend to care instinctively for others. Because they give so readily, Cancer Moon natives must also practice self-care to avoid burnout or resentment.

Those with a Cancer Moon experience emotions more intensely than many other Moon signs. To protect their hearts, they can build walls or become defensive, guarding against vulnerability. When emotionally fulfilled, however, they are fiercely loyal, compassionate, and willing to go to great lengths for loved ones.

Family and home life are central for Cancer Moon individuals—whether that refers to biological family, chosen family, the family they came from, or the family they create. Creating a comfortable, secure sanctuary is often a top priority for them.

Typical traits of a Moon in Cancer include:

  • Domestic
  • Caring
  • Nurturing
  • Sentimental
  • Intuitive
  • Protective
  • Defensive
  • Sensitive
